How much does a Nurse Practitioner make in Coeur d'Alene, ID?
In Coeur d'Alene, Idaho, Nurse Practitioners enjoy a rewarding career with a competitive salary. The average yearly salary for a Nurse Practitioner in this area is around $132,908. This figure reflects the value placed on their skills and the important role they play in healthcare.
The salary range for Nurse Practitioners in Coeur d'Alene varies. Some earn as low as $60,625, while others reach up to $230,000. This range shows the potential for growth and the impact of experience and specialization. Factors such as education, certifications, and the specific healthcare setting can influence earnings. A Nurse Practitioner with advanced degrees or specialized skills often earns more.
